FEB. 9 — Chris and Michele
(Alpert) Thayer of West Bloom-
field are delighted to announce
the birth of their first child, a
daughter, Rachel Erin (B'racha
Sh'lomit). The proud grandpar-
ents are Barbara and Ted Alpert
of West Bloomfield, Elaine Thay-
er of Waterford, Bill and Sandy
Thayer of West Bloomfield. Hap-
py great-grandmothers are Rose
Ledger and Mollie Alpert of
Farmington hills, and great-
grandfather, Hector Molleur of
Lenox, Mass. Rachel Erin is
named in English in loving mem-
ory of her maternal cousin, Ruth
Edith Rome, and in Hebrew for
her paternal great-grandfather,
Bernard Alpert, and her mater-
nal great-grandfather, Samuel
Ledger.

DAVID KIRSCHNER, a recent
graduate of Bloomfield Hills Mid-
dle School, was a featured guest
on Mort Crim's "Good News" seg-
ment . . . where he was inter-
. viewed on his experience in video,
and how he plans to achieve his
future goal of becoming a motion
picture producer-director.
